Suspected diesel thieves gun down Mpumalanga cop
Updated | By Princess Mahogo
A Mpumalanga police officer has died during a shootout with three suspected diesel thieves in Middelburg.
The shoot-out, which took place at a mine near the N4 highway on Monday, left another police officer wounded.
Hawks spokesperson Dineo Sekgotodi says police received a tip-off that the suspects were allegedly stealing diesel at a mine near the N4 and pumping it into a diesel browser.
“It is alleged that in the early hours of Monday, police received a tip off from an informer regarding theft of diesel at a mine near the N4. Two police officers drove together in a state vehicle, using the Stoffburg road as directed by the source.
“Along the road, they came across a yellow diesel bowser matching the description and made a U-turn, and stopped it. It is further alleged that three male persons alighted from the truck and started shooting at the officers.”
Sekgotodi says the wounded police officer was rushed to hospital.
“In the process, one member was shot and later succumbed to his injuries while the other sustained serious injuries and was taken to hospital in Middleburg for treatment. Three pistols with 25 rounds ammunition and five cell phones were recovered at the crime scene”.
No arrests have been made.
